Select Page

Chubb Ltd

Chubb Ltd.: Pioneering Excellence in Global Property and Casualty Insurance

Founded in 1882 and headquartered in Zurich, Switzerland, Chubb Ltd. has established itself as a premier leader in the global insurance sector. With operations extending across 54 countries and territories, Chubb stands as the leading commercial lines insurer in the U.S., renowned for its comprehensive array of products in both commercial and personal insurance spheres. Chubb’s robust portfolio includes commercial and personal property and casualty insurance, personal accident and supplemental health insurance, reinsurance, and life insurance, which are tailored to meet the diverse needs of its clients worldwide.

Extensive Range of Insurance Products

Chubb’s product lineup is diversified across various segments, reflecting its commitment to meeting the complex demands of its global clientele:

  1. North America Commercial Property and Casualty (P&C) Insurance: This segment provides a broad range of P&C insurance solutions to large, middle market, and small commercial enterprises in the U.S., Canada, and Bermuda. Chubb’s ability to cater to businesses of all sizes with tailored insurance solutions sets it apart in the marketplace.
  2. North America Personal P&C Insurance: Dedicated to serving affluent and high net worth individuals and families, this segment offers specialized insurance products such as homeowners, high-value automobile, collector cars, valuable articles, personal and excess liability, and recreational marine insurance.
  3. North America Agricultural Insurance: Chubb’s expertise extends into the agricultural sector, offering comprehensive multiple peril crop insurance (MPCI), crop-hail insurance, and Chubb agribusiness solutions, addressing the unique needs of the agricultural community.
  4. Overseas General Insurance: Demonstrating its global reach, this segment provides both commercial and consumer P&C insurance and services outside North America, ensuring Chubb’s presence in international markets.
  5. Global Reinsurance: This segment underscores Chubb’s role in the reinsurance market, providing reinsurance solutions globally to help other insurance companies manage their risks effectively.
  6. Life Insurance: Focusing on its international operations, this segment offers a variety of life insurance products that cater to the long-term financial security and planning needs of its clients.

Innovation and Customer-Centric Approach

Chubb is recognized for its innovative strategies and customer-centric approach, which are evident in its tailored insurance products and services designed to meet specific client needs. Chubb’s dedication to offering comprehensive and customizable insurance solutions helps clients manage risk with greater confidence and peace of mind.

Strong Financial Performance

Chubb’s financial strength is a testament to its robust management and strategic operations, with a reported revenue of $42.1 billion and a net income of $6.1 billion. The company’s market capitalization stands impressively at $89.1 billion, coupled with a 1-year trailing total return of 17.5%, highlighting strong investor confidence and a stable financial foundation.

Global Leadership and Market Influence

As the leading commercial lines insurer in the U.S., Chubb’s influence in the insurance industry is profound. Its extensive network allows it to deliver insurance products and services effectively across different markets, adapting to local regulations and client expectations. This global footprint not only amplifies Chubb’s market influence but also enriches its understanding of diverse market dynamics, which enhances its product offerings and customer service.

Commitment to Sustainability and Ethical Practices

Chubb’s commitment to corporate responsibility is integral to its business operations. The company actively engages in sustainable practices and ethical business conduct, which align with its corporate values and the expectations of its stakeholders. This commitment is reflected in Chubb’s efforts to integrate environmental, social, and governance (ESG) factors into its business strategies, promoting sustainability and responsible business practices across its global operations.

Enhancing Client and Community Engagement

Chubb believes in the power of engagement—not only with clients but also with the communities it serves. Through various initiatives and programs, Chubb actively contributes to community development and resilience, supporting educational, environmental, and humanitarian projects that make a positive impact on society.

Looking Ahead

As Chubb continues to grow and evolve, it remains focused on expanding its market presence, enhancing its product offerings, and integrating advanced technologies to improve customer experiences and operational efficiencies. With a forward-looking approach, Chubb is well-positioned to navigate the complexities of the global insurance market while continuing to serve as a dependable and innovative insurer.

A Trusted Global Insurer

Chubb Ltd.’s journey from its humble beginnings to becoming a global insurance powerhouse is a story of relentless commitment to excellence, innovation, and client service. With its comprehensive suite of products, global reach, and unwavering dedication to its clients and communities, Chubb remains a trusted name in the insurance industry, offering security, stability, and service excellence across the globe.